m68k: coldfire: rename timer register access defines

With the basic ColdFire IO register functions now consistently named
with a "mcf_read"/"mcf_write" prefix it makes sense to name the timers
internal access defines the same way. Convert the local __raw_readtrr
and __raw_writetrr defines to use the consistent prefixes too. Thus
the change is:

    __raw_readtrr  --> mcf_readtrr
    __raw_writetrr --> mcf_writetrr
